Caml1999I031  s )DebuginfoӠ/Scoped_locationF@&scopesT8@@@A@@@@@4lambda/debuginfo.mliQTVQTa@@@@@A@0string_of_scopesU@@@@&stringO@@@@@@RbdRb@@&A@,empty_scopesV@@@@"T#T@@2B@8enter_anonymous_functionW&scopes#@@@&@@@@@@5U6U@@EC@6enter_value_definitionX&scopes6@@@@%Ident!t@@@C@@@@@@@@RVSV#@@bD@7enter_module_definitionY&scopesS@@@@!t@@@^@@@@@@@@mW$&nW$f@@}E@6enter_class_definitionZ&scopesn@@@@8!t@@@y@@@@@@@@XgiXg@@F@7enter_method_definition[&scopes@@@@(Asttypes%label@@@@@@@@@@@YY@@G@!t\8@@+Loc_unknownG@@\\@@I)Loc_knownH#loc@(Location!t@@@ư^$.^$?@@J&scopes@@@@Ű_@J_@Z@@K@@]_@\@@L@@A@@@@@[@@@@HA@+of_location]&scopes@@@@,!t@@@K@@@@@@@@a^`a^@@R@+to_location^@@@@D!t@@@@@@ b b@@S@9string_of_scoped_location_@#@@@ @@@@@@cc@@-T@@@!P77"d@1U@@$itemG8@@*dinfo_file@@@@ٰ3g4g@@CX*dinfo_line@#intA@@@ذAhBh(@@QY0dinfo_char_start@@@@װMi)+Ni)A@@]Z.dinfo_char_end@@@@ְYjBDZjBX@@i[/dinfo_start_bol@&@@@հekY[fkYp@@u\-dinfo_end_bol@2@@@԰qlqsrlq@@].dinfo_end_line@>@@@Ӱ}m~m@@^,dinfo_scopes@&scopes@@@Ұnn@@_@@@@@@@@fo@@@@VA@!tH8@@@A$listI{@@@@@@@@@@qq@@@@`A@2alloc_dbginfo_itemI8@@+alloc_words@w@@@ݰtt @@b)alloc_dbg@,@@@ܰuu@@c@@A@@@@@su!@@@@aA@-alloc_dbginfoJ8@@@A7-@@@@@@@@@@|  |  @@@@dA@$noneK$@@@@~  ~  @@e@'is_noneL@2@@@$boolE@@@@@@@  @  @@ f@)to_stringM@F@@@@@@@@@ B   B  @@g@-from_locationN@!t@@@]@@@@@@D  D  +@@.h@+to_locationO@k@@@k!t@@@@@@2F - -3F - N@@Bi@&inlineP@@@@@@@@@@@@@@@@HH P PIH P h@@Xj@'compareQ@@@@@@@@ @@@@@@@@_J j j`J j @@ok@$hashR@@@@2@@@@@@qL  rL  @@l@-print_compactS@&Stdlib&Format)formatter@@@@@@@$unitF@@@@@@@@N  N  @@m@@q_b)Debuginfo01 X9?;|%(Warnings0zdͦkUe$-Stdlib__Uchar0*Ujmyc6]]W+Stdlib__Set0.z9FX+Stdlib__Seq05"g1<)b+Stdlib__Map0kZ,ҷ'V.Stdlib__Lexing01'jh,-k4,Stdlib__Lazy0C 4 "$p1tU/Stdlib__Hashtbl04$*uկdD.Stdlib__Format0{hXsHW#ȼ.Stdlib__Either0&]XF.Stdlib__Buffer0K ɦb+Z8)#KH"&Stdlib0yӶ~*(Location0SP=u;,Identifiable0m7 ^UKxե%Ident0;Hf:#}0CamlinternalLazy0Seĥ!}䠠8CamlinternalFormatBasics0cEXyP7M@@БA(&scopes BQT[QTa@@8@@@A@@@@@QTV@@@@"@@@A@@@0@@@@@@%arrayH8@@M@A@A@@@@@@&_none_@@A@@@ $boolE8@@%false^@@ @$true_@@@@@A@@@@@@A@$charB8@@@A@@@@@@A@#exnG8@@AA@@@@@@@@5extension_constructorP8@@@A@@@@@ @@@%floatD8@@@A@@@@@$@@@*floatarrayQ8@@@A@@@@@(@@@#intA8@@@A@@@@@,@A@%int32L8@@@A@@@@@0@@@%int64M8@@@A@@@@@4@@@&lazy_tN8@@O@A@A@Y@@@@@=@@@$listI8@@P@A"[]a@@J@"::b@@@Q@@W@ @@A@Y@@@@@Z@@@)nativeintK8@@@A@@@@@^@@@&optionJ8@@S@A$Nonec@@k@$Somed@@r@@@A@Y@@@@@u@@@&stringO8@@@A@@@@@y@@@$unitF8@@"()`@@@@@A@@@@@@A@ .Assert_failure\ p@@@@Jm@@@@@@V@@A=ocaml.warn_on_literal_pattern@@0Division_by_zeroY @@@A  @+End_of_fileX !@@@A@'FailureU )@%@@A@0Invalid_argumentT 2@.@@A$#@-Match_failureR ;@:67@@\@@Aʠ21@ )Not_foundV I@@@AҠ:9@-Out_of_memoryS Q@@@AڠBA@.Stack_overflowZ Y@@@A⠰JI@.Sys_blocked_io[ a@@@A꠰RQ@)Sys_errorW i@e@@A󠰠[Z@:Undefined_recursive_module] r@qmn@@c@@Aih@ %bytesC8@@@A@@@@@@@@&Stdlib@A8;@0string_of_scopes SRbhTRbx@б@гO&scopes^Rb{_Rb@@ @@@0NMMNNNNN@MZT@A@@г&stringmRbnRb@@ @@@@@@@@@@@xRbd @@A@ @@,empty_scopes TT@г}&scopesTT@@ @@@0|{{|||||@/D@A@@@T @@B@ @@8enter_anonymous_functionUU@б&scopesг&scopesUU@@ @@@0@#6!@A@@г&scopesUU@@ @@@@@ @@U @@@U @@C@@@6enter_value_definition5VV@б&scopesгҠ&scopesVV@@ @@@0@4K!@A@@б@г%Ident!t%IdentVV@@@@@@@г&scopesVV#@@ @@@#@@@@@&@@7,@@)V @@@V@@"D@@@07enter_module_definition6W$*W$A@б&scopesг&scopes+W$K,W$Q@@ @@@0@Kb!@A@@б@гJ!t%Ident?W$U@W$\@@ @@@@@г=&scopesLW$`MW$f@@ @@@!@@@@@$@@5*@@'XW$D @@@[W$&@@jE@@@.6enter_class_definition7fXgmgXg@б&scopesгd&scopessXgtXg@@ @@@0cbbccccc@I`!@A@@б@г!t%IdentXgXg@@ @@@@@г&scopesXgXg@@ @@@!@@@@@$@@5*@@'Xg @@@Xgi@@F@@@.7enter_method_definitionEYY@б&scopesг&scopesYY@@ @@@0@I`!@A@@б@г(Asttypes%label(AsttypesYY@@@@@@@гϠ&scopesYY@@ @@@#@@@@@&@@7,@@)Y @@@Y@@G@@@0A(!tFC[[@@8@@+Loc_unknownG@@\\@@I)Loc_knownH#loc@(Location!t@@@ ^$.^$?@@(J&scopes@@@@ $_@J%_@Z@@4K@@(])_@\@@8L@@A@@@@@,[@@@@;H@223\0@@@@3@//9]:] @@11(@^$1@@Ш@г4(Location4J^$4K^$>@@=076677777@dZ8@@@A@@@@@%@@@#@A@@D@E@ @<@883W_@P@@Ш@г;&scopes`_@Sa_@Y@@C@@F@E@ @B@@@>@@A@:@@0POOPPPPP@@A;>@+of_locationoa^dpa^o@б&scopesгm&scopes|a^y}a^@@ @@@ 0lkklllll@5@A@@б@гw!t(Locationa^a^@@ @@@ @@г!ta^a^@@ @@@ !@@@@@ $@@5*@@ 'a^r @@@a^`@@R@@@.+to_locationbb@б@гɠ!tbb@@ @@@ 0@G^@A@@г!t(Locationbb@@ @@@ @@@@@ @@@b @@S@ @@9string_of_scoped_locationcc@б@г!tcc@@ @@@ 0@4I@A@@гL&stringcc@@ @@@ @@@@@ @@@c @@T@ @@@ A@@@}S@L @@@x7@/)A@|@uK@D@@0@1F@A0@@A/P7P0d@@@2P77@@A($itemD=f>f@@8@@*dinfo_file@@@@ JgKg@@ZX*dinfo_line@@@@ VhWh(@@fY0dinfo_char_start@@@@ bi)+ci)A@@rZ.dinfo_char_end@@@@ !njBDojBX@@~[/dinfo_start_bol@@@@ $zkY[{kYp@@\-dinfo_end_bol@@@@ 'lqslq@@].dinfo_end_line@)@@@ *mm@@^,dinfo_scopes@&scopes@@@ Xnn@@_@@@@@@@@fo@@@@V@ggbg @@Ш@гj&stringgg@@r0@@A@qJ@C.@'@@o@h)@"@A@e&@@@@@U8@@@@@@@@@3@@@0@A"!@@@F@ "@@h"@@Ш@г#inth$h'@@1@@@F@ 4@@i);@@Ш@г#inti)=i)@@@C@@@F@ F@@jBR@@Ш@г#int jBT jBW@@U@@@F@ "X@@kYj@@Ш@г#intkYlkYo@@g@@@F@ %j@@%lq@@Ш@г#int.lq/lq@@y@@@F@ (|@@7m@@Ш@г#int@mAm@@@@@F@ +@@In@@Ш@г/Scoped_locationSnTn@@@@@F@ Y@@@@@@@0CBBCCCCC@@A@A(!tEcqdq@@8@@@A5@@@ r@@@ t@@@@qqrq@@@@`@@Aг$list{q @г$itemqq@@0pooppppp@OI)8@@@A0@@F@ uF@ q@@@@ @@@@A @@@*  @@"@@0}||}}}}}@ @A#"@A(2alloc_dbginfo_itemFss@@8@@+alloc_words@A@@@ tt @@b)alloc_dbg@U@@@ uu@@c@@A@@@@@su!@)ocaml.doc f Due to Comballoc, a single Ialloc instruction may combine several unrelated allocations. Their Debuginfo.t (which may differ) are stored as a list of alloc_dbginfo. This list is in order of increasing memory address, which is the reverse of the original allocation order. Later allocations are consed to the front of this list by Comballoc. v""z H @@@@@@@@@a@,,'t@@Ш@г/#intt t @@70@XzF8@@@A@@@@@'$@@@A@@>@H@ @:@661u@@Ш@г9!tu:@@@;@@C@H@ @?@@A@;8@0@@A<;@A(-alloc_dbginfoG|  |  @@8@@@Aq@@@ @@@ @@@@ |  |  @@@@d@@Aг$list|   @г2alloc_dbginfo_item|   |  @@0        @F)8@@@A0@@H@ H@ @@@@ @@@@A @@@*  @@"@@0@ @A#"@$none8~  9~  @гޠ!tA~  B~  @@ @@@ 010011111@%MG@A@@@K~   @@Ze@ @@'is_noneV@  W@  @б@г!ta@  b@  @@ @@@ 0QPPQQQQQ@!4@A@@г*$boolp@  q@  @@ @@@ @@@@@ @@@{@   @@f@ @@)to_stringB  B  @б@г.!tB  B  @@ @@@ 0@1F@A@@г蠐&stringB  B  @@ @@@ @@@@@ @@@B   @@g@ @@-from_locationD  D  @б@г!t/Scoped_locationD  D  &@@ @@@ 0@4I"@A@@гp!tD  *D  +@@ @@@ @@@@@ @@@D   @@h@ @@+to_locationF - 1F - <@б@г!tF - ?F - @@@ @@@ 0@1I@A@@г!t(LocationF - DF - N@@ @@@ @@@@@ @@@F - - @@ i@ @@&inlineH P TH P Z@б@гĠ!t'H P ](H P ^@@ @@@ 0@4I@A@@б@гՠ!t8H P b9H P c@@ @@@ @@г⠐!tEH P gFH P h@@ @@@ @@@@@ !@@@'@@ $* @@@SH P P@@bj@@@*'compare^J j n_J j u@б@г!tiJ j xjJ j y@@ @@@ 0YXXYYYYY@CX@A@@б@г!tzJ j }{J j ~@@ @@@ @@г#intJ j J j @@ @@@ @@@@@ !@@@'@@ $* @@@J j j@@k@@@*$hashL  L  @б@гH!tL  L  @@ @@@ 0@CX@A@@гO#intL  L  @@ @@@ @@@@@ @@@L   @@l@ @@-print_compactEN  N  @б@г&Format)formatterN  N  @@ @@@0@4I"@A@@б@г!tN  N  @@ @@@@@г@$unitN  N  @@ @@@@@@@@!@@@'@@$* @@@ N  @@m@@@*@@@<@@A@A@}wA@A@@@u@nD@=@ @@e@^"@@0@H`$@A@ H************************************************************************0A@@1A@L@ H 6BMM7BM@ H OCaml +a-4-9-40-41-42-44-45-48-66-70+-warn-error"+a*-bin-annot,-safe-string/-strict-formats"-I%utils"-I'parsing"-I&typing"-I(bytecomp"-I,file_formats"-I&lambda"-I*middle_end"-I2middle_end/closure"-I2middle_end/flambda"-I=middle_end/flambda/base_types"-I'asmcomp"-I&driver"-I(toplevel"-c 3/home/barsac/ci/builds/workspace/step-by-step-build - @0*I0@@@0'$O~78CamlinternalFormatBasics0cEXy